English:
Advanced
Ukraine
UTC +02:00
Ukraine/Kyiv
Senior full-stack developer
I have been a Full-stack developer for most of my career. Have obtained an eye for detail and an appreciation for software design. Knowledge of architecting and working with large databases. Have extensive experience in a wide range of technologies and open тo technical suggestions to make the project run and finish successfully.
Want to hire this engineer?
Check if Dmitriy is availableExpertise
Years of commercial development experience
6 years of experience
Core technologies
Other technologies
Project Highlights
Populous
Populous World provides solutions to help businesses constantly grow and develop. We present an opportunity to benefit from using advanced blockchain and big data processing technologies effectively. An invoice discounting platform that is globalizing what is currently a localized and limited market sector. It is a global invoice trading platform built on Blockchain's distributed ledger technology.
Responsibilities & achievements
- Responsible for general maintenance of the application library and debugging; - Tested applications on device simulators and actual devices to fine-tune products; - Supported junior members of the team, providing ongoing advice and guidance.
Wilmaa - Swiss internet TV platform
Wilmaa brings a broad choice of live channels to the table, watchable via your browser or mobile device. My key responsibility was improving the Front-End part of the browser version of Wilmaa to bring new features.
Responsibilities & achievements
Some new functions: - created a curated list of special shows and 140+ channels that are available on the client, presenting customers with unique content. - Program Guide (Mobile+Tablet) - This guide will show you what’s on at any time of day on all of the channels. You can easily bring it up on your phone or tablet and check when your favorite show will be on. - Recommendation (Mobile+Tablet) - Even when you’re on your phone, thinking of what to watch while on your commute, you can scroll through the list of recommendations and pick out a new title to enjoy. - Program Details (Mobile+Tablet) - To make sure you’re watching something you’ll enjoy, you can see details on each show and movie that’s available to view. Check the info right on your phone without having to pause your watching. - Recommendation (Web) - Users can rely on personalized recommendation lists to find something new to watch. It takes into account the viewer’s preferences and helps them broaden their viewing habits.
Educational platform
The project consists of providing a remote learning experience for thousands of school and university students in the Middle East.
Responsibilities & achievements
- handling API requests and managing local app state - Front end development of admin part - Style handling and implementation of common patterns - CRM integration - Monitoring client-side performance and errors - Visual representation and testing of inner components
Bringly
A startup in the Netherlands for delivery using an environmentally friendly mode of transport (bicycles, electric cars). Tech stack: React, Express, TypeScript, Firebase, PostgreSql, Docker, Material-ui, Jest, testcafe.js
Responsibilities & achievements
On the project I was responsible for: - PAAZL service integration by sftp google cloud - e2e testing by testcafe.js - resend orders to third party API (Packaly, Veloyd, Routigo) - extend APP on dynamic size - develop unit and integration tests by jest.js - implementing geofence for creation international orders (admin app page, retailers, back-end functionality, sql query with PostGis API) - creation tracking card as PDF by docamatic.com API - re-factoring code, fixing bugs, support
Education
Higher Education
Agency
50-100
GMT+2
Kyiv, Dnipro, Zaporizhzhia, Kharkiv
Core Expertise
Industries
Education & Science, Banking & Finance, Healthcare & Medicine, SaaS
Want to hire this engineer?
Check if Dmitriy is available